His Excellency Welile Nhlapo, the Ambassador of the Republic of South Africa to the United States, and His Excellency David Mohlomi Rantekoa, the Ambassador of the Kingdom of Lesotho to the United States, give an exclusive discussion on the success stories throughout the countries of southern Africa. Through multilateral bodies to ensure developing countries' voices are heard on international issues, the South African government played a key role in ending various conflicts and political crises on the continent. Afterwards, enjoy a reception of wine and cheese and our new photo exhibit by World Bank photographer Arne Hoel. His stunning photographs capture the prosperity, growth and success in the countries of southern African focusing on water, environment, education, and health.
